For not having a job i sure am busy these days!  For those of you that don't know, i love sci-fi and fantasy.  I love role playing games (tabletop, live action, computer... it's ALL good!). I really love sci-fant RPGs Very Happy


My brothers and i have wanted to build games (i even made a wizard's chess before HP came out) for ages but now we are finally doing it.


It is our goal to have a working alpha version in one year's time.

We are going to make a free to play fully 3D fantasy MMORPG, with one massive, persistent world that all players populate.  We want to make a very rich character class and skill system that allows players to build anything from a combat monster to a swordsmith and play those characters to the hilt.


So far we are almost certainly using Java and are doing preliminary research into what game engines, middleware, and other preexisting libraries we will be using. Right now we are looking at using:
javaMonkeyEngine game engine ->http://www.jmonkeyengine.com/
tied to a Darkstar middle/back end -> http://www.projectdarkstar.com/
possibly run on top of a VAST network -> http://vast.sourceforge.net/


nothing is set in stone, though... if Darkstar and VAST can't play nice one of them will have to get out of the kiddy pool


anyhow, the point of all this is that i might be even more scarce than usual from now till... well, a long time. it's going to be a lot of coding =P
